How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Chicago?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 60654 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,052 | $2,035 | $18,797 |
| 60654 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$10,484 | $4,125 | $38,481 |
| 60654 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$11,094 | $1,474 | $48,409 |

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 60654?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 60654 range from $883 to $38,481,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$4,125 to $38,481.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,474 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$924.
